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
725473 759 00837063015 157718
5150505569 49944772161
5150505569 49944772161
982933 75839 984955 3470
All about undefined
Interested in learning more?
5150505569 49944772161
982933 75839 984955 3470
See more
523466 224 79
1304775362 07019 464405
See more
440639 63088
69000 47008 7033068
See more